Understanding Unit Series Systems
Unit series systems are integral components in numerous industrial settings, including HVAC, power generation, and manufacturing facilities. These systems consist of interconnected units that perform specific functions, often working together to achieve a broader operational goal. Common examples include refrigeration units, boilers, and air compressors. For instance, consider a scenario where a large industrial facility relies on a series of refrigeration units to maintain temperature control. A sudden malfunction in one of the units could lead to significant production downtime and increased energy costs. Through this course, students learn how to identify the root cause of the issue, whether it's a refrigerant leak, compressor failure, or electrical fault, and apply appropriate troubleshooting techniques to restore the system to optimal operation.
Another case study might involve a power generation plant where a series of boiler units are critical for steam generation. A breakdown in the boiler system could lead to a power outage, disrupting not only the plant's operations but also the entire supply chain. Students in the program would learn how to conduct a thorough inspection of the boiler systems, including checks for corrosion, wear and tear, and proper fuel supply, ensuring the system remains reliable and safe.
